top of page

how to start an ecommerce business from Scratch in 2025

4 October 2025

Starting an online store might sound complicated, but trust me — it’s not. In 2025, it’s easier than ever to sell products online, even if you have no money or technical skills.

In this guide, I’ll walk you through how to start an ecommerce business step-by-step, using simple language. Whether you’re a college student, a stay-at-home parent, or just someone who wants to be their own boss — this is for you.

We'll also cover these common questions people are asking:

Step 1: Find Out What You Want to Sell

The first step in starting an online business is deciding what you’re going to sell. This is called picking a niche.


What’s a niche?

A niche is a specific type of product or customer you want to focus on. For example:

Pet accessories

Skincare for teenagers

Phone cases with custom designs

Eco-friendly home products


How to pick a good niche:

  • Choose something people actually need or want.

  • Look at what’s trending on Instagram, TikTok, or Amazon.

  • Ask yourself: would you buy this?


Step 2: Choose How You’ll Run Your Business

There are different ways to sell products online. Pick the one that works best for your budget and time.


Here are 3 simple options:

  1. Dropshipping You don’t need to keep any products. When someone buys from you, your supplier ships the item for you.

  2. Print-on-Demand You design products (like t-shirts or mugs), and a company prints and ships them only after someone orders.

  3. Buy & Sell (Inventory Method) You buy products in bulk and ship them yourself. This needs more money upfront.

If you're wondering how to start an ecommerce business without money, dropshipping or print-on-demand are the best options to begin with.


Step 3: Do Some Basic Research

Before jumping in, do a complete research and analytics to check out what others are doing in your chosen niche.


Here’s what to look for:

  • Who are your competitors?

  • What are they charging?

  • What do customers love or complain about?


Tools to help you:

  • Google search

  • Amazon reviews

  • TikTok trends

  • Free tools like Google Trends or Ubersuggest

This will give you an idea of how to stand out when you launch your own store.


Step 4: Pick a Name and Create Your Website

Now it’s time to build your online store.


First, pick a name:

Choose something short, easy to remember, and related to your niche.

For example: If you’re selling dog collars → “HappyTailGear” or “PupVibe”


Then, pick a platform to create your store:

You don’t need to code or hire a web developer. These platforms do it all for you:

  • Shopify (great for beginners)

  • Wix (easy and affordable)

  • WooCommerce (if you use WordPress)

They all have free trials so you can try before paying.


Step 5: Design Your online store

Don’t worry about being a designer — just keep things simple and clean.


Your store should have:

  • A homepage with a clear message

  • Product pages with good photos and short descriptions

  • About Us page (tell your story!)

  • Contact page

  • Policies (Shipping, Returns, etc.)

Make sure your site looks good on mobile phones too — most people shop from their phones now.



Step 6: Add Your Products

Time to fill your store with items to sell!

Each product should have:

  • A clear name

  • A short, honest description

  • High-quality images

  • Price and shipping details


Pro tip:

Use simple keywords like “affordable [product name]” or “buy [product name] online” in your product descriptions. This helps people find your products on Google.


Step 7: Set Up Payments and Shipping

To get paid, you’ll need a payment method.


You can accept:

  • Debit/Credit Cards

  • UPI or PayPal

  • “Buy Now, Pay Later” options (Shop Pay, Razorpay, etc.)


For shipping:

  • Dropshipping or print-on-demand? The supplier handles it.

  • Shipping yourself? Use couriers like Shiprocket, Delhivery, or India Post.

You can offer free shipping by including the cost in your product price — customers love it!


Step 8: Start Promoting Your Store

Your store is live — now let’s get people to visit it!


Best free ways to promote in 2025:

  • Instagram & TikTok: Make short videos about your products.

  • WhatsApp & Facebook Groups: Share your store with friends and communities.

  • Pinterest: Post product images with links.

  • Blog or YouTube: Teach or talk about your niche.

Once you make a few sales, you can also try paid ads on Facebook or Google to grow faster.


Step 9: Keep Improving

Your first version doesn’t have to be perfect. Just launch it — then learn and improve.


Here’s how:

  • Track which products sell best.

  • Ask customers for feedback.

  • Test new product ideas or different prices.

  • Keep posting on social media.

Success doesn’t happen overnight, but small steps every day will take you far.


Can You Start an Online Store with No Money?

Yes, 100%!

Here’s how to start an ecommerce business without money:

  1. Choose dropshipping or print-on-demand (no need to buy stock).

  2. Use free trials from Shopify or Wix to build your store.

  3. Promote using free tools like Instagram, TikTok, and WhatsApp.

You might not make ₹1 lakh in your first week, but you can definitely start making small profits quickly.


Final Thoughts

Starting an e-commerce business in 2025 is not just possible — it’s a smart move. With the right steps, even someone with no money, no experience, and no technical skills can launch a successful online store.

Just remember:

Pick the right product or niche

Keep your website simple and clean

Promote using social media and free tools

Learn and improve as you go

And most importantly — don’t wait for everything to be perfect. The best way to learn is by starting.


Want Better Results, Faster?

If you want to grow faster, save time, or just need help setting things up the right way, you can always hire an e-commerce agency to guide you.

A good agency can help you with:

  • Website setup and design

  • Product listing and optimization

  • Marketing and social media strategy

  • SEO and ads to bring in traffic and sales

So whether you want to DIY or get expert help, the important thing is to start now. Your online business won’t build itself — but with the right approach, 2025 can be your breakthrough year.


bottom of page